Transaction

c9f64f5f7b7c9674becbab8741664980a8a5416e9dc78765162ff5b52ae035a2

Summary

In Block117296
TimeTue, 28 Mar 2023 19:34:00 UTC
Total Input499.96419271 Nebula
Total Output554.96419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
849285 Confirmations554.96419271 Nebula
Raw Transaction